The Kids in Discipleship Zone (KIDZ) has grown significantly during the two years I've been at SCFBC. The pictures shown here were taken a year ago, and I can see a big difference today. Our kidz have grown in stature, knowledge, and maturity. What attracts me to work with the kidz and in the family life ministry is that I am able to watch these precious ones grow right in front of my eyes. Through our Christian education ministry for children we are making lifelong disciples of Christ who are discovering their identity in Christ, and also their place and calling in the world around them. We have the opportunity to make a difference by providing lasting impressions about the Creator to these young ones in a fun and meaningful way. As a church, the body of Christ, we have the privilege and the responsibility to bring our kidz up in God's ways and values. I am thankful for the kidz who have been entrusted to us. I am also very thankful for the 50+ volunteers who rally behind them.
